突发事件下公众应急信息传播行为演化机制研究

Research on the Evolution Mechanism of Emergency Information Dissemination Behavior of Public

摘要 突发事件中,公众提供的应急信息对于及时把握事件态势、做出正确的应急决策具有重要的价值。为探究公众应急信息传播行为的动态演化机制,在构建公众为主体的应急信息传播网络的基础上,建立公众应急信息传播行为演化博弈模型,通过仿真实验考察公众应急信息传播行为的演化过程及其影响因素。研究结果表明,突发事件网络规模对公众应急信息的传播速度和密度有显著影响,加大政府应急响应力度和提高信息传播效率均能促进公众应急信息的传播。研究从完善突发事件应对策略、加大应急响应力度、提高信息传播效率等角度,进一步提出了促进公众主动参与传播应急信息的策略建议。 During emergencies, the emergency information provided by public is crucial for timely grasping current situation and correctly formulating emergency decision making. In order to explore the dynamic evolution mechanism of public emergency information dissemination behavior, an evolutionary game model of their emergency information dissemination behavior is established based on an emergency information dissemination network. The evolutionary process of public emergency information dissemination behavior is simulated while the influence of factors is discussed. The results show that the network size of emergencies has a significant impact on the speed and density of public emergency information dissemination. Increasing government emergency response and improving the efficiency of information dissemination can promote the dissemination of public emergency information. The study further puts forward strategies and suggestions to promote the active participation of public in emergency information dissemination,including improving emergency response strategies, strengthening emergency response, and improving the efficiency of information dissemination.
